You would perform high complexity testing without direct supervision in a hospital laboratory setting. Processes incoming samples by ensuring correct labeling, computer login, centrifugation, aliquoting, and storage. What You Would Do: Demonstrates technical competency by performance of moderate and high complexity tests using a variety of laboratory techniques. Performs tests according to established laboratory procedures with acceptable accuracy and precision. Develops and demonstrates knowledge and skills pertaining to instrumentation, procedures, and processes. Performs maintenance according to scheduled frequency with complete documentation. Performs tasks to assist with overall operation of laboratory service according to laboratory policies and procedures and in compliance with regulatory guidelines. Takes responsibility for all inventory of reagents, quality control materials and supplies associated with assigned test to ensure adequate materials are available for next analysis. Accurately analyzes patient specimens on instruments and/or by specified manual methodologies within specified turnaround times. Identifies problems with instrumentation, methodology, specimens, supplies, or results and take action as outlined in established protocols. Participates in continuing education program, as needed.
